Brian L. Heuett is an Associate Professor at Southern Utah University where he has taught since 1998. Prior to that, Brian taught at Washington State University. He taught his first public speaking course at Washington State University in 1993 and has taught public speaking ever since. Brian was awarded the Distinguished Educator of the Year for 20032004 at Southern Utah University, and has won several teaching awards over several years. He has been awarded top research papers and several top four papers of the year for his scholarly work in Public Speaking Apprehension. He continues to research and develop interventions to help people over come their fears of public speaking. Most recently, he has been investigating the use of Virtual Reality Therapy to determine whether this intervention will prove of worth with regards to reducing high levels of communication apprehension among college students.
